Jeep Cherokee For Sale In St Augustine Fl

Search results: ...
MILEAGE 18,328 Miles
MILEAGE 89,293 Miles
MILEAGE 64,271 Miles
MILEAGE 45,847 Miles
MILEAGE 17,532 Miles
MILEAGE 50,661 Miles
MILEAGE 85,251 Miles